The Australian Synchrotron is about 0.5 km away, and the Monash University campus is roughly 1 km from the property, offering easy access to these institutions
Clayton’s shopping strip hosts the local railway station at its northern end, providing convenient train services, and the suburb is served by bus routes along Clayton Road
Clayton is situated approximately 19 km south‑east of Melbourne’s CBD, making it a short drive or train ride into the city
According to the 2021 census, Clayton has about 19,000 residents with a median age of 28, a slightly higher proportion of males (54 %), and a multicultural community where roughly one‑third identify as Chinese and over a quarter were born overseas
